Read the sentence.

As a new employee, you are responsible for stocking merchandise, tracking orders, removing old stock, replace orders, and sales of new merchandise.

What two revisions would correct the parallelism errors in the sentence?

changing “stocking merchandise” to “stock merchandise”
changing “tracking orders” to “to track orders”
changing “removing old stock” to “removal of old stock”
changing “replace orders” to “replacing orders”
changing “sales of new merchandise” to “selling new merchandise”

The two revisions that would correct the parallelism errors in the sentence are:

1. changing “replace orders” to “replacing orders”
2. changing “sales of new merchandise” to “selling new merchandise”

The correct answer to this question is C. "For the best conditioner consistency, mix the shea butter with peppermint oil, almond oil, and tea tree oil."

To determine the correct answer, we need to identify the parallelism errors in the original sentence. Parallelism is the balance and consistency in grammatical structure within a sentence. In this case, the parallelism error occurs with the inconsistent use of the word "with" before each oil.

In option A, the sentence remains as it is, so it does not correct the parallelism errors.

In option B, the sentence introduces additional errors by repeating the word "with" unnecessarily and changing the structure of the sentence.

In option D, the sentence introduces another parallelism error by placing "mix with almond oil" in between the other two items.

Option C, on the other hand, corrects the parallelism errors by removing the unnecessary repetition of "with" before each oil and presenting a consistent structure of the sentence.

Therefore, option C is the correct choice.
